**TopGrid 3.01 for Delphi XE3:卓越的表格控件** TopGrid 3.01是一款专为Delphi XE3设计的高效、强大的表格控件,它为开发者提供了丰富的功能和自定义选项,以满足在开发过程中对数据展示和操作的各种需求。作为一个专业的IT知识专家,我们将深入探讨这款控件的关键特性、应用场景以及如何有效地利用其功能。 1. **主要特性** - **高度可定制性**:TopGrid允许开发者自定义列的显示方式,包括宽度、颜色、字体等,还可以自定义行头和列头,实现复杂的布局设计。 - **数据绑定**:支持多种数据源,如数据库、数组或对象集合,能够轻松实现数据的动态加载和更新。 - **多选与编辑**:提供多种选择模式,如单选、多选等,并且支持单元格的直接编辑,方便用户即时修改数据。 - **排序与过滤**:用户可以对数据进行快速排序和筛选,提升数据浏览体验。 - **性能优化**:即使处理大量数据时,TopGrid也能保持流畅的运行速度,降低内存占用。 2. **应用示例** - **数据库应用**:在数据库管理软件中,TopGrid可用于展示和编辑数据库表中的数据,提供直观的用户界面。 - **报表系统**:在报表设计工具中,利用TopGrid可以灵活地构建各种复杂报表格式。 - **数据分析工具**:在数据分析软件中,TopGrid的排序和过滤功能可以帮助用户快速定位和分析关键信息。 - **配置管理**:在系统配置界面,TopGrid可展示配置项,支持用户直接编辑和保存设置。 3. **文件内容解析** - **Examples**:包含了一系列示例程序,演示了TopGrid的多种功能和用法,开发者可以通过运行这些例子来学习和理解控件的使用。 - **ReadmeD2007.txt, ReadmeD7.txt**:是针对不同Delphi版本的使用指南,可能包含兼容性信息和安装步骤。 - **Help**:可能包含控件的帮助文档,详细解释了每个功能的用法和API接口。 - **Update301.txt**:更新日志,记录了TopGrid 3.01相较于前一版本的改进和修复的问题。 - **Source**:可能包含控件的源代码,对于想要深入研究和扩展TopGrid功能的开发者非常有价值。 - **Licence.txt**:授权协议文件,规定了控件的使用和分发条件。 - **Changes.txt**:变更历史,列出控件自发布以来的主要变化和改进。 4. **使用建议** - 在开始使用前,务必阅读`Readme`文件,了解控件的系统要求和安装步骤。 - 对于初学者,通过`Examples`中的实例进行实践是学习TopGrid的最佳途径。 - 在遇到问题时,查阅`Help`文档或变更历史,通常能找到解决方案。 - 如果计划修改或扩展控件功能,深入研究`Source`中的源代码是必不可少的。 TopGrid 3.01为Delphi XE3的开发带来了强大的表格处理能力,无论是数据展示还是用户交互,都提供了专业级的解决方案。通过充分利用其特性,开发者可以创建出高效、美观的数据管理应用。
2025-09-03 16:20:08 1.67MB 3.01 Dephi
1
Delphi 12 是一个集成开发环境(IDE),由Embarcadero公司开发,主要用于Delphi编程语言和Object Pascal语言的软件开发。Delphi 12支持FMX(FireMonkey)框架,这是一个跨平台的GUI框架,允许开发者使用单一的源代码库创建可以在不同操作系统上运行的应用程序。DevExpress FMX是一个Delphi和C++ Builder的UI控件库,它提供了一套完整的UI解决方案,使得开发人员能够创建美观且功能丰富的用户界面。FMX-20.1.2则是DevExpress公司推出的FireMonkey框架的版本20.1.2,这个版本代表了该公司在这个时间段内对控件库的更新和功能扩展。 在Delphi 12中使用DevExpress FMX-20.1.2,开发者可以利用DevExpress提供的各种UI组件,包括但不限于按钮、列表、图表、数据网格、报表、向导等,这些组件能够帮助开发者快速构建界面,并且易于定制和扩展。DevExpress FMX-20.1.2中包含的新功能和改进,如视觉效果的增强、性能的优化、用户界面的改进以及新的控件等,都是为了使Delphi开发者能够更加高效地开发出符合现代用户界面标准的应用程序。 使用DevExpress FMX-20.1.2的开发者通常需要遵循一定的开发流程,包括设计界面、编写业务逻辑代码、调试和测试应用程序。在这个过程中,开发者可以充分利用Delphi 12的代码编辑器、调试工具和性能分析工具,从而更高效地完成应用的开发和优化。 另外,由于DevExpress FMX-20.1.2支持跨平台,开发者可以为Windows、macOS、iOS和Android等多个操作系统创建应用程序。这对于那些希望将产品推向多个平台的软件公司来说,无疑是一项重要的功能。跨平台开发不仅有助于节省开发时间和成本,还可以让应用程序触及更广泛的用户群体。 值得注意的是,使用Delphi 12以及DevExpress FMX-20.1.2的开发者在进行项目管理时,应当密切关注Embarcadero公司和DevExpress公司发布的更新和补丁,以确保软件的安全性和兼容性。此外,考虑到技术的快速迭代,开发者也应当持续学习最新的开发技术和工具,以保持其开发的软件能够满足市场和用户的新需求。 Delphi 12结合DevExpress FMX-20.1.2为Delphi开发者提供了一个强大的工具集,用于构建具有高度自定义性、丰富视觉效果和高性能的跨平台应用程序。通过利用这些工具,开发者可以更高效地创建和维护复杂的GUI应用程序,满足多样化的业务需求。
2025-08-06 16:32:34 196.14MB dephi delphi
1
德phi XE 10.2是一款强大的集成开发环境(IDE),主要用于编写基于Windows平台的桌面应用程序。在这款IDE中,开发人员可以使用Object Pascal语言进行编程,它提供了丰富的功能和工具,使得开发者能高效地构建高质量的应用程序。本压缩包文件"dephi XE 10.2 USB口设备监测.zip"包含了实现USB设备监测的示例项目,这有助于开发者了解如何在Delphi中监控USB端口上的设备活动。 USB(通用串行总线)是计算机系统与外部设备间广泛使用的接口标准,支持多种类型的设备,如键盘、鼠标、打印机、移动存储设备等。在Delphi中,通过USB设备监测,开发者可以实现实时检测USB设备的插入、拔出以及设备状态变化等功能,这对于需要与USB设备交互或管理USB设备的应用程序至关重要。 压缩包中的文件列表如下: 1. Unit2.dfm:这是Delphi中的一个单元表单文件,包含了界面设计的布局和控件信息。在这个例子中,可能包含了用于显示USB设备信息或者控制USB操作的控件。 2. Project2.dpr:这是Delphi项目的主文件,定义了程序的入口点,并包含了项目的基本配置信息。在这个项目中,dpr文件可能指定了启动的窗体(即Unit2)和其他项目设置。 3. Project2.dproj:这是Delphi项目的配置文件,保存了关于编译、链接、调试等的设置。开发者可以通过这个文件来定制编译过程,例如设置编译选项、库路径、目标平台等。 4. Project2.identcache:这是一个Delphi的内部文件,用于存储项目标识符的缓存信息,帮助IDE快速识别和加载项目。 5. Project2.dproj.local:这是项目特定本地设置的文件,通常包含用户自定义的IDE设置,如代码编辑器偏好、断点等,这些设置只对当前用户生效。 6. Unit2.pas:这是Pascal源代码文件,包含了Unit2.dfm所对应的逻辑代码。在这里,你可以找到关于USB设备监控的实现,包括设备枚举、事件处理函数等。 7. Project2.res:这是一个资源文件,包含了项目中使用的图标、字符串和其他非代码资源。在USB设备监测应用中,可能包含了自定义的图标或消息资源。 通过学习和分析这个示例项目,开发者可以掌握如何在Delphi XE 10.2中使用WinAPI或第三方库(如USBDeview、libusb等)来访问USB设备,监听设备插拔事件,获取设备信息,并实现与USB设备的通信。此外,还可以了解到如何将这些功能整合到Delphi的用户界面中,为用户提供友好的操作体验。
2025-06-26 11:47:06 54KB delphi  USB
1
Datastead.TVideoGrabber.SDK.V15.2.5.3.All.Platforms.7z
2024-09-11 01:51:01 101.13MB dephi
1
操作步骤: 1.从Delphi中卸载旧版本的CEF4Delphi 2.关闭Delphi 3.下载 32bit ->http://opensource.spotify.com/cefbuilds/cef_binary_3.2987.1596.gc2b4638_windows32.tar.bz2 4.将新的“chrome_elf.dll”和“libcef.dll”复制到c:\ windows 。运行Delphi并重新安装CEF4Delphi 5.复制CEF3二进制文件目录下的Release 和Resources 2个文件夹里的所以文件到可执行程序的目录下。 6.从新编译可执行程序。
2024-04-06 11:33:54 750KB Delphi
1
上位机开发的好工具,高版本delphi适用,xe及以上,适用于单片机等相关串口开发相关的开发。
2024-02-18 19:15:58 1.78MB delphi
1
Delphi开发的搜索引擎抓取程序(蜘蛛)源代码,也可以说是一个搜索引擎服务器,启动程序后,按照指定网址去抓取网站,一会就把你的数据库抓满了,本程序要用到三方控件,请自行下载。
2023-02-26 11:33:17 1.15MB dephi 蜘蛛 网页抓取
1
Envision Image Library 4.00 Full Source for D7-D10.3
2023-01-26 14:11:13 78.67MB Dephi 控件
1
OPC cliet 例子 ntroduction This document, and the ZIP archive of which it is part, are intended to help give a brief introduction to OLE for Process Control (OPC) client programming using Borland Delphi. The ZIP file contains Delphi source code for a simple OPC client application. You will also need the Delphi conversion of the OPC custom interfaces, available separately from the Delphi page at OPC Programmers' Connection. The code has been confirmed to be compatible with with Delphi 3 to 7, and Delphi 2005/2006 for Win32.
2022-05-23 17:28:49 255KB delphi OPC
1
老外写的公开源代码的远程屏幕跟踪程序,速度非常快。还是很有用的,delphi版本的。
1